    WOBN is an American college radio station owned and operated on 97.5 MHz FM by Otterbein University in Westerville, Ohio. [1] The station's studio is located at 33 Collegeview Road and tower is located at Cowan Hall on the campus of Otterbein College. The station began operations in 1948 as a carrier current AM station with the callsign of WOBC ...

    Books-A-Million, Inc., also known as BAM!, is a bookstore chain in the United States, operating 260 stores in 32 states. [2] Stores range in size from 4,000 to 30,000 square feet and sell books, magazines, manga, collectibles, toys, technology, and gifts. [2] Most Books-A-Million stores feature "Joe Muggs" cafés, a coffee and espresso bar. [2]
